Wole Soyinka
① Wole Soyinka, who was born in 1934, is a Nigerian (尼日利亚) writer, poet and playwright. Many regard him as Africa ’ s most distinguished playwright. He won the Nobel Prize for Literature in 1986, the first African writer to win this honor.
② Soyinka has played an active role in Nigeria’ s political history. In 1967, during the Civil War in Nigeria, he was arrested by the Federal Government and put in solitan confinement for attempting to broker(作为中间人来安排) a peace between the warring parties. While in prison he wrote poetry which was published in a collection. He was released two years later after international attention was drawn to his imprisonment. His experiences in prison are recounted in a book.
③ He is an outspoken critic of many Nigerian administrations, and of political tyrannies (暴君) worldwide, including the Mugabe regime(政府) in Zimbabwe. Much of his writing has been concerned with "the oppressive boot and the irrelevance of the color of the foot that wears it".
④ 1986 was his most glorious year and occurred during the reigns of several violent and repressive African regimes. The Swedish Academy awarded him the Nobel Prize for Literature as a writer "who in a wide cultural perspective and with poetic overtones fashions the drama of existence". The foremost Nigerian dramatist became the first African Nobel laureate, enshrined(被铭记) forever in the history of world literature. His Nobel Lecture was devoted to South African freedom-fighter Nelson Mandela. Soyinka’ s acceptance speech criticized apartheid and the politics of racial segregation imposed on the population by the Nationalist South African government.
⑤ That year brought him another literary award—the Agip Prize for Literature—and he was awarded a Nigerian national decoration: Commander of the Federal Republic.
